the size of exhast really would depend on the number of horsepower that you are making and the type of bends created.if you are running less than 500 whp then a 2.5 inch exh. is plenty sufficient if it is mandrel bent.If you half to run crush bent piping,then run a 3 inch to compensate for the size difference along the crush bends.2.5 inch makes it easier to fit on the bottom of your car also.You really wont see the full potential of a 3 inch exhuast untill you reach upwards of 700 whp.
Also plan on running a straight through muffler to decrease backpressure from the exhaust.
